Frequently Asked Questions

How do I start an integration between Frappe and Wotnot?

To start, connect both your Frappe and Wotnot accounts to viaSocket. Once connected, you can set up a workflow where an event in Frappe triggers actions in Wotnot (or vice versa).

Can we customize how data from Frappe is recorded in Wotnot?

Absolutely. You can customize how Frappe data is recorded in Wotnot. This includes choosing which data fields go into which fields of Wotnot, setting up custom formats, and filtering out unwanted information.

How often does the data sync between Frappe and Wotnot?

The data sync between Frappe and Wotnot typically happens in real-time through instant triggers. And a maximum of 15 minutes in case of a scheduled trigger.

Can I filter or transform data before sending it from Frappe to Wotnot?

Yes, viaSocket allows you to add custom logic or use built-in filters to modify data according to your needs.

Is it possible to add conditions to the integration between Frappe and Wotnot?

Yes, you can set conditional logic to control the flow of data between Frappe and Wotnot. For instance, you can specify that data should only be sent if certain conditions are met, or you can create if/else statements to manage different outcomes.

About Frappe

Frappe is a versatile open-source web application framework designed to simplify the development of complex applications. It provides a robust platform for building custom business solutions with ease.
